Sesame Cabbage Salad

This Sesame Cabbage Salad is refreshing, satisfying and takes just minutes to put together. With a subtly sweet and tangy flavor, this is a healthy salad that's perfect as a side or main!

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on yellow mustard
  • 1 tablespoon vinegar
  • 4 tablespoon olive oil
  • ¼ teaspoon salt or to taste
  • ½ teaspoon pepper or to taste
  • ½ head cabbage shredded
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ice freshly squeezed
  • 1 apple cored and sliced
  • 4 ounce swiss cheese cubed
  • ¼ cup sesame seeds toasted
  • 3 ounce raisins

Instructions

  • Make the Dressing: In a small bowl, mix together the mustard, vinegar, olive oil, salt and pepper. Whisk it until it's well incorporated.
  • Shred Cabbage & Toss: Shred the cabbage using a mandoline or cut it as small as you can using a sharp knife, and place it in a large bowl. Pour the dressing over the cabbage and toss well.
  • Prep apples: Pour the lemon juice over the apple so as not to get brown.
  • Combine: Add the cheese, apple, raisins and sesame seeds to the cabbage and toss everything well together.
  • Serve: Serve cold.

Notes

  1.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for 3-4 days.
